Easement entanglement

Improving the efficiency of putting in place easements for infrastructure was the focus of a submission to the Sunshine Coast Council.

The Institute sought reconsideration of the need for easements for water and sewer as Unitywater already has significant powers for access and protection of their water and sewer infrastructure.

In particular, we raised concerns about the time taken to implement easements through council processes. Providing an easement over open green space can take months for sign off and adds significantly to the costs of developing new homes for Sunshine Coast locals.

The Institute also offered to work with council on their arrangements for easements.
